I. soil and flowers selection

In the cultivation of Rhododendron Camellia in the north, the suitability of flower soil should be ensured. The loose sandy soil should be used, and the acid-base value is 5.5-6.5. If the soil in the north area is not suitable, it is necessary to specially purchase nutrient soil cultivation.

2. Frequency of watering

It likes humid environment very much, so it can be watered more frequently, usually 5-7 times a week, but if the bad weather causes slow evaporation of water, it can wait for watering. When watering, it should be watered when it is dry, and it should be watered thoroughly when it is watered. In summer, more water should be sprayed, and the air humidity should be at least 60%.

3. Fertilization and soil replacement

In order to make it bloom more and better, it is very important to supplement nutrients regularly. It needs to be fertilized once a month. In order to make the plant absorb nutrients better, we should change the basin soil once a year, in order to avoid excessive hardening of the soil.

4. Trimming work

When breeding in the north, do not forget to prune. The thick branches, diseased branches and weak branches on the plants should be pruned together. However, when pruning, you can't use too much weight, just light pruning.
